Statement on DiversityInternational ACAC values diversity, equity and inclusion. Informed by our mission statement and guiding principles, we support and enhance professionals who are ethically advising students as they move from secondary schooling to higher education, post-secondary experiences, and other pathways. Our members confront multiple facets of diversity-related challenges in their respective regions. International ACAC strives to provide the necessary resources and support to overcome these obstacles. Given that our global membership, staff, and community partnerships are dynamic and evolving, continual work and learning are required to further diversity, equity, and inclusion. |
